Sarape Jasper Crazy Lace Relative Rough Chunk! Uruguay Amethyst It was first ran bySarape Jasper, also spelled Serape Jasper, is a form of Jasper that comes from the Crazy Lace Mines in Mexico! Sarape Jasper also goes by another trademark name, from another miner; Zebra Jasper. Sarape Jasper is named after the traditional Sarape Blanket!
